Job Description

Our Fortune 100 financial services client is seeking a Project Manager of Credit Risk within the Consumer Credit Cards division. Reporting to the Director of Retail Payments, this role will play a critical role in driving growth and success in the consumer credit card business. The successful candidate will assess impact and value to prioritize credit risk initiatives based on acquisition and underwriting policies, parameters, and strategies, to deliver resilient business growth and profitability.

The Details

  • Location : Downtown Toronto, ON (3 days per week onsite required)
  • Duration : Approximately a 12-month consulting project with the possibility of extension
  • Benefits : We do offer benefits to our full-time consultants, including Health, Vision, Dental, 401K plan, Life Insurance, Pretax Commuter Benefits, and a supportive team cheering you on!

What You’ll Do

  • Prioritize, plan, and drive credit risk initiatives in the consumer credit card business.
  • Work with stakeholders including product, risk, technology, marketing, operations, and compliance to successfully execute projects, including escalation and issue resolution.
  • Support development and implementation of initiatives around underwriting strategy, pricing segmentation, and credit line assignment / increases.
  • Develop credit strategies tailored to acquisition channels and card types. Collaborate with business segment product owners to optimize acquisition targeting and marketing campaigns.
  • Establish governance and control frameworks for business and initiative implementation.
  • Provide progress reports and analytics on key metrics for status monitoring and data-driven decisions.
  • Identify opportunities and lead initiatives to enable profitable growth while minimizing credit risk exposure, adapting to economic and regulatory changes.
